Obituary
MRS. MELVIN LAWTON
SHINGLEHOUSE, Pa. -- Mrs. Beulah P. Lawton, 80 of Jander Run Road, died Wednesday (Oct. 28, 1981) in Charles Cole Memorial Hospital, Coudersport, after a lengthy illness.
Born July 23, 1901 in Emporium, she was a daughter of William and Lillian Haskins Connor. In 1926, she married Melvin Lawton, who survives.
Surviving besides her husband, are a son, Raymond Brinkworth of Angola, N.Y.; two grandchildren; two sisters, Mrs. Dell (May) Morton of Coudersport and Mrs. Peter (Gussie) Hart of Bradford; two brothers, Asia Connor of East Smethport and Benjamin Connor of Betula; and several nieces and nephews.
Friend may call at the Howard Funeral Home, Shinglehouse, today from 7 to 9 p.m. and Friday from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m., where funeral service will be held Saturday (Oct. 31, 1981) at 2 p.m. The Rev. David Lawton of Bolivar, N.Y., will officiate. Burial will be in Maple Grove Cemetery, Shinglehouse.
